New Zealand vs. South Africa: A Clash of Titans

The rivalry between these two powerhouses is arguably the most intense in rugby. The Springboks' physicality meets the All Blacks' intricate attacking style, creating a spectacle of brutal beauty.

Key Aspects:

  • Dominance and Pride: Both teams have consistently been among the world's best, leading to a constant battle for supremacy.
  • Historical Context: The rivalry has deep roots, spanning back to the early days of rugby, and has been influenced by political and social events.
  • Iconic Moments: The 1995 World Cup final, the 2007 World Cup semi-final, and the 2019 World Cup semi-final are among the most unforgettable encounters.

Discussion: This rivalry has shaped modern rugby, pushing both teams to their limits and inspiring countless players.

Australia vs. New Zealand: The Bledisloe Cup

The Bledisloe Cup is a testament to the fierce rivalry between these two trans-Tasman neighbors. The Wallabies and All Blacks have battled for over a century, generating a sense of national pride and sporting rivalry.

Key Aspects:

  • Trans-Tasman Rivalry: The rivalry extends beyond rugby, fuelled by cultural differences and a shared history.
  • Iconic Moments: The 2000 Bledisloe Cup series, the 2011 World Cup quarter-final, and the 2019 Bledisloe Cup series highlight the intensity of the rivalry.
  • Shifting Dynamics: The rivalry has seen moments of dominance by both teams, making it a constant source of intrigue.

Discussion: This rivalry fosters a sense of shared history and cultural connection, while simultaneously pushing both teams to achieve greatness.

Wales vs. England: A Tale of Regional Pride

The Welsh and English teams have a fierce rivalry, rooted in geographical proximity and a history of clashes. The battles for supremacy have fueled a sense of national pride for both nations.

Key Aspects:

  • Regional Pride: The rivalry is amplified by the proximity of the two nations and the shared history of the Welsh and English rugby traditions.
  • Iconic Moments: The 1971 Five Nations Championship, the 2005 Six Nations Championship, and the 2019 Six Nations Championship are some of the most memorable encounters.
  • Shifting Dynamics: The rivalry has witnessed periods of dominance by both teams, with each victory carrying significant weight.

Discussion: This rivalry is a testament to the passion and regional identity that define rugby, showcasing the unique bond between Wales and England.
